A virtual reality headset (or VR headset) is a head-mounted device that uses 3D near-eye displays and positional tracking to provide a virtual reality environment for the user. VR headsets are widely used with VR video games , but they are also used in other applications, including simulators and trainers.

The HTC Vive is a virtual reality head-mounted display. The headset is produced by a collaboration between Valve and HTC, with its defining feature being precision room-scale tracking, and high-precision motion controllers. The Forte VFX1 Headgear was a consumer-level virtual reality headset marketed during the mid-1990s. It comprises a helmet, a handheld controller, and an ISA interface board, and offers head tracking, stereoscopic 3D, and stereo audio.
